Overview
The registered nurse (RN) is responsible for assessing, diagnosing, planning, implementing and evaluating delivery of care. The RN is accountable for direct patient care and for supervising the care provided by professional and ancillary personnel. The RN assesses and plans for the educational needs of the patient and family that will contribute to the maintenance or restoration of health status on discharge.
As a member of the health team, the RN implements the nursing plan, coordinates with the medical plan and works collaboratively with the interdisciplinary team. Professionalism is demonstrated by quality of care, leadership and in continued professional growth and development. Quality assurance endeavors are implemented through and with the nursing team. Any RN in the hospital may be requested to float to other departments as patient needs dictate.
Residency Information
This position is eligible for participation in the FBP residency program for new graduate nurses or registered nurses who are New to the specialty of Obstetrics.
The Nurse Residency Program Provides:
- Structured orientation and preceptorship with experienced OB nurses.
- Progressive clinical skill development and hands-on training
- Didactic learning sessions through AWHONN focused on perinatal, intrapartum, and postpartum care.
- Ongoing mentorship and professional support during the transition to independent practice.
